Output 14abfc65a1767f5e4e0f8ca1e887324af75820866a658ec59bc2e3ea6f04af53:1

value
20057895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a32d93c32a481abd263d14c685895af3480d65a OP_EQUALVERIFY OP_CHECKSIG
address
1C98MRc6bBEMftQkrevwZWGWaRucAYNzH4
transaction
14abfc65a1767f5e4e0f8ca1e887324af75820866a658ec59bc2e3ea6f04af53
spent
true